#437183 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#437183 is composed of 26.3% red, 44.3%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.9% cyan, 13.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 196.9 degrees, a saturation of 32.3% and a lightness of 38.8%. #437183 color hex could be obtained by blending #86e2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#437183 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#437183 has RGB values of R:67, G:113,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 4419971.

Shades and Tints of #437183
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#437183
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616465 is the less saturated color, while #068cc0 is the most saturated one.
